  • Django flying free after 8 seasons sitting in a Mew, picked him up from a Falconer that didnt have time for him, he was a bit Rough around the edges when i got him, after a good moult and a good Coping hes looking fresh , and keen to get going again, he had very little breast muscle and ZERO stamina, after a few weeks flying hard to the lure His power and style has got better every Day, having so much fun watching his flight style , A great little Character chasing Ravens and putting song birds under pressure with his fast agile flights 👍 only a matter of time until he gets his first catch 👍

    Amazing work! One question, is this type of exercise used for the goshawks as well?

    • @tangostalons5807
      @tangostalons5807  Год назад +1

      Thank you , no i found the Goshawk will fly to the swing lure but not over and over again like a falcon, after one miss or Pass of the lure the Goshawk looses intrestet👍

    • @C.Iradier
      @C.Iradier Год назад +1

      @@tangostalons5807 And what is the best method to strengthen a hawk in training in your opinion? thanks for the reply!

    • @tangostalons5807
      @tangostalons5807  Год назад +1

      @@C.Iradier for me getting out and flying as often as you can with the hawk get them chasing prey as much as possible they learn to try harder with every close miss. And on Rainy days i used the high jump method , so stand on a 6ft ladder and have the hawk right under you on a low perch like a bow perch then use a tiny bit of food to call them straight up Vertical , over and over again to build up explosive power , the hawk will need to work hard to fly straight up for the reward they will get tired quick but gain fitness over time , my harris and goshawk could easly fly 6 -10foot straight up aprox 50x times when fit... you can also add a light rope like the size of a washing line to the hawks jesses as they do this exercise this will add just enough extra weight to get the hawk to work even harder..... in the beginning dont exhaust the hawk , work up over a few days , start with 5x or 10x high jumps and always finish on a nice size reward for the hawk 👍👍
